Stray dogs attack children in Nagarkurnool and Hanamkonda

Stray dog attacks in Telangana’s Nagarkurnool and Hanamkonda districts have left several children injured, sparking concern among residents. Victims were shifted to hospitals, while locals allege inaction by civic authorities despite repeated complaints over the growing menace.

Hyderabad: Incidents of stray dogs attacking children are being reported from different districts, leaving the residents worried and panicky. Such incidents occurred in Kalwakurthy of Nagarkurnool on Sunday and Kamalapur in Hanamkonda.

A two-year old boy was brutally attacked by the stray dogs while he was playing near his house at Subashnagar in ward no 19 of Kalwakurthy in Nagarkurnool district. The boy Yousufain, who suffered injuries on the face and head, was immediately shifted to the government hospital.


Residents complained that despite repeated appeals about stray dogs’ menace, municipal officials did not bother to address the issue. They charged that the stray dogs were particularly targeting children and senior citizens, according to reports.

In a similar incident at Kamalapur in Hanamkonda, four children and an adult were attacked by a stray dog. The incident occurred at Venkateshwarapally village and videos of a child suffering injuries in the attack were shared in social media.

The child suffered severe injuries on the right hand and was shifted to hospital for treatment, reports said. More details are awaited.
